WebPreviously, the LTCG on equity shares were exempt from taxation under Section 10 (38) of the Income Tax Act, 1961. However, the Annual Budget of 2024 proposed the withdrawal of Section 10 (38) and alternatively introduced Section 112A to decide the tax implication of LTCG on the sale of equity shares. WebApr 11, 2024 · So, equity investors will continue paying taxes at the earlier rates in the fiscal year 2024-24 as it is in the fiscal year 2024-23. The current regime taxes long-term capital gains at 10% with a basic exemption of INR 1,00,000 while short-term capital gains are taxed at 15% and this will continue.
